Moonlight game streaming alternatives
GeForce Now is a cloud gaming service, a lot different than streaming. However, you can also enable game streaming on GeForce Now. However, this option is only viable if you already own a GeForce Now subscription. If you don’t, it might not be worth buying a cloud gaming subscription just for streaming games on a different device.

Stream games with these Google Stadia alternatives
But while GeForce Now utilises its own servers and not your home PC, it allows you to verify your games across popular distribution platforms. That means you can stream games from your own library, but you can also net the benefits of a centrally-located, always on, uber-connected datacentre.
